About Company
The University of Calabar (UNICAL) is a prestigious federal university located in Calabar, Cross River State, Nigeria. Established in 1975, UNICAL is renowned for its unwavering commitment to academic excellence, groundbreaking research, and invaluable community service. With a vibrant and diverse student body, alongside a dedicated and expert faculty, the university offers a wide spectrum of undergraduate and postgraduate programs across numerous disciplines. Key Responsibilities
- Accurately shelving and re-shelving a wide variety of library materials (books, journals, multimedia, and other resources) according to established classification systems (e.g., Library of Congress, Dewey Decimal System).
- Assisting with the physical processing of new library acquisitions, which includes precise stamping, labeling, barcoding, and security tagging.
- Performing routine and thorough shelf-reading to ensure all materials are in their correct alphabetical or numerical order and maintaining a consistently neat, tidy, and organized library environment.
- Assisting in the maintenance, updating, and verification of catalog records, ensuring the accuracy of bibliographic information and location data across all library platforms.
- Providing comprehensive front-desk support, including efficient checking in and out of materials, managing user accounts, and assisting patrons with basic inquiries and directional guidance.
- Participating actively in inventory management processes, which involves identifying missing or damaged materials and preparing them for necessary repair, rebinding, or eventual withdrawal.
- Supporting interlibrary loan services and document delivery operations as required, ensuring timely exchange of resources.
- Assisting with the creative preparation of library displays, promotional materials, and events to engage the university community.
- Performing various general administrative tasks and duties as competently assigned by the Head Librarian or senior staff members.
